I use one on a 7000LB 28ft Marinette Express (aluminum) and
I would say that it does work hard at times to control the boat. So a boat your size would be near the limit, just be sure to use it a lot before the warranty expires, in case there is an issue. Donn. EMail offline for more info: David Carrick wrote: Has anyone had experience with a RayMarine Sport Pilot Plus on a 9000 pound modified vee hull ? Steering is quite well balaced at cruising speeds. Have not measured the torque on the wheel but don 't feel I am fighting it. |
